All you need to know about the BMW 6 Series GT 50 M Jahre Edition

As part of the M division’s celebrations for its 50th anniversary, BMW just released the second batch of 10 limited-edition 6 Series GT 50 M Jahre Edition models in India for Rs 72.90 lakh, ex-showroom. These cars exclusive and won’t be sold anywhere else. This limited-edition model is based on the 630i M Sport. It only be reserved through the official BMW India website. The sporty M340i xDrive was the first “50 M Jahre Edition” car to arrive in the country. Interestingly, both 50 M Jahre models put together at the Bavarian automaker’s plant in Chennai, Tamil Nadu. Exterior

The design of the 6 Series GT 50 M Jahre Edition is the same as the regular 6 Series GT 630i M Sport. Except that it has the classic BMW Motorsport logo on the hood, trunk, and wheel hub caps. But this special edition 6 Series GT has a BMW Laserlight system with a range of up to 650m. A Comfort Access System that lets you open the doors and trunk without a key.

BMW also lets you choose from four colors for the exterior paint: Tanzanite Blue, Mineral White, Carbon Black, and Bernina Grey Amber. You can select the same colors for the standard 6 Series GT as well. It also has the same M alloy 19-inch wheels as the regular model. The optional Motorsport Pack used to change the look of the 6 Series GT 50 M Jahre. It comes with a black kidney grille, a key fob made of carbon fiber and Alcantara, and 19-inch M alloy wheels in Jet Black.

Interior

The 6 Series 50 M Jahre inside covered in Dakota natural leather that comes in Cognac, Ivory White, and Black with decorative stitching that stands out. The cabin also has M seatbelts, a 12.3-inch driver display, a 12.3-inch central infotainment hub with BMW OS 7. Wireless Apple CarPlay and Android Auto, a parking assistant. Two high-resolution 10.2-inch touchscreens for the back passengers.

Features

BMW gave it the same features as the standard model, like a 16-speaker, 646-watt Harman Kardon sound system, four-zone temperature control, a panoramic sunroof, powered front seats with a memory function for the driver’s seat. Reclining rear seats with Alcantara cushions, soft door close, six-color ambient lighting, a wireless charging pad, six driving modes, and adaptive air suspension with individual dampers for each wheel.

The engine and the gearbox

It has a twin-scroll turbocharged 1,998cc four-cylinder gasoline engine paired with an eight-speed automatic transmission. This motor has 255bhp at 5,000rpm and 400Nm of torque from 1,550rpm to 4,400rpm. So, it can go from 0 to 100kmph in 6.5 seconds.
